UD Lands State Funding to Create Apps for Children and Police
The University of Dayton, one of 18 regional programming centers in the OCRI ecosystem, received a $193,981 Ohio Third Frontier grant to improve cybersecurity in the region. UD will use the grant for cybersecurity activities in their surrounding community.

PH Govt, Univ Officials Participate in US-led Cybersecurity Workshop
At least 140 officials from the Philippine Commission on Higher Education (CHEd) and Philippine universities and colleges took part in the workshop on building an interdisciplinary approach to cyber education organized by the US Embassy in the Philippines from July 27 to 31.

New cybersecurity range at UC will teach quick response to cyber threats
A new cyber range unveiled on Tuesday at the University of Cincinnati will become a virtual training ground for students, emergency responders and business leaders to learn how to defend against cyberattacks.
